Job Description: Associate Director – MMPE Client Executive (PE) Job Summary The Director – Mid-Market PE Client Executive (MMPE) is a senior client leadership and growth role within the Private Equity business. The role is responsible for driving revenue growth and deepening strategic relationships across a defined portfolio of MMPE clients, working in close partnership with Global Client Service Partners (GCSPs), deal teams, and sector leadership. The Client Executive acts as a trusted advisor to senior client stakeholders, brings deep understanding of private equity value creation and deal cycles, and orchestrates the firm’s capabilities to deliver exceptional client service and commercial outcomes. The role is highly client‑facing, with the majority of time spent externally focused. Key Responsibilities Expected percentage of time spent per activity: Strategy 10% / Management 10% / Client‑facing 80% Revenue Generation & Business Development
